DESCRIPTION

State and local governments can take advantage of the frameworks in place used by the US Federal Government such as the Federal Enterprise Architecture and Department of Defense Architecture Frameworks, in concert with Business Process Management, to achieve substantial efficiencies and help them modernize their operations through continuous process improvement enabled by technology. The upcoming book entitled "Future Cities, Designing Better, Smarter, More Sustainable and Secure Cities" describes using this approach for a city. Central planning as an enterprise, while providing a great degree of autonomy on focused efforts that bubble up to the whole, can enable government, the public, the business community, non-profit sectors, and others to more actively participate toward making state and local governments more responsive and provide a greater degree of service to the public.

EA Capability Maturity Model

Christine Robinson - [email protected]

Stage 1Stage 2

Stage 3

Stage 4

Phased and incremental approach

1. Stabilize and capture the present state2. Enhance the As-is3. Interconnect across the enterprise (BPM)4. BPM at foundation, autonomous, self defending and self aware.

Successful projectsModernizing Arlington County Court House

Community Planning Housing & Development Customer Service Center

Human Resources Customer Service Center

Electronic Employee Record and Automated Workflow

Public Health Quarantine and Isolation Monitoring & Tracking Process

Strategic projects

24/7 on-line access to government service

311 “one stop shopping” for information about anything in the County

Shared addresses across County agencies

Workflow automation and electronic document storage and retrieval
